Summary

This 8-K filing from Southern Company (SO) provides an update on the Kemper County Integrated Coal Gasification Combined Cycle (IGCC) Project, primarily through the submission of Mississippi Power's monthly status report for January 2017. The report highlights continued challenges with the project's in-service date and cost estimates. Notably, the expected in-service date has been extended to mid-March 2017, with an associated increase in costs subject to the $2.88 billion rate cap. This increase is attributed to schedule extensions, potential improvement projects, and start-up related expenses. Investors should be aware that further cost increases and delays are possible due to various operational and integration risks. The filing also details the substantial monthly costs associated with any further extensions beyond mid-March 2017, which are not fully captured by the $2.88 billion cap. These include Allowance for Funds Used During Construction (AFUDC) and other operating expenses. The ultimate outcome and financial impact remain uncertain.

Key Highlights

  • 1Mississippi Power submitted its January 2017 monthly status report for the Kemper IGCC Project.
  • 2The expected in-service date for the Kemper IGCC project has been extended to mid-March 2017.
  • 3The cost estimate subject to the $2.88 billion rate cap has increased by approximately $35 million.
  • 4The $35 million cost increase is due to schedule extension, potential improvement projects, and start-up related costs.
  • 5Gasifier 'B' required an outage for ash removal, though the remainder of the project is still expected to be in service by mid-March.
  • 6Potential additional costs of $25 million to $35 million per month are estimated for any extension beyond mid-March 2017, excluding AFUDC and other non-capped costs.
  • 7Significant risks for further cost increases and delays are identified, including system integration issues and equipment failures.
